Home fo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ying the causes of foundation problems, such as settling, shifting, or cracking, and implementing solutions to stabilize and reinforce the foundation. Common repair methods may involve underpinning, piering, or the installation of support beams to ensure the foundation remains secure and level. The goal is to restore the integrity of the foundation, which is essential for the overall safety and stability of the building.

Foundation problems can lead to a variety of issues within a property, including u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or interior walls. If left untreated, these issues can worsen over time, potentially causing significant structural damage and reducing the property's value. Foundation repair services aim to prevent further deterioration by addressing the root causes of these problems, thereby helping to maintain the property's safety and usability.

Properties that typically require foundation repair include residential homes, especially older or poorly constructed structures, as well as commercial buildings and other large-scale properties. Homes built on expansive clay soils, which are common in areas like McHenry, IL, are particularly susceptible to shifting and settling. Additionally, properties experiencing water drainage issues, soil erosion, or nearby construction activity may also benefit from foundation stabilization to prevent further damage.

The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mchenry,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Costs - The typical cost for foundation repair services 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age. Minor repairs, such as cracks or small settling issues, may be closer to $2,000, while more extensive work can approach $7,000 or higher.

Factors Affecting Cost - Costs vary based on the size of the foundation, repair method, and severity of issues. For example, underpinning for a single-story home in McHenry, IL, might cost around $3,500, whereas larger or more complex repairs could reach $10,000 or more.

Common Repair Methods - The price range depends on the chosen repair technique, such as piering or mudjacking. Piering typically costs between $1,000 and $3,000 per pier, with multiple piers needed for significant stabilization, increasing total costs.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include foundation inspection, permits, and site preparation, which can add a few hundred to several thousand dollars. Overall, homeowners should budget for potential additional expenses when planning foundation rep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around door frames or molding.

How can foundation issues be repaired? Local foundation repair specialists typically offer solutions such as under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to address structural concerns.

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Not all cracks require repair; a professional assessment can determine if the cracks are superficial or indicative of a more serious foundation issue.

What causes foundation damage? Common causes include soil movement, poor drainage, tree roots, and fluctuations in moisture levels around the property.

How long does foundation repair usually take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the work,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week following assessment.
